Implementing efficient security tools is vital to the success of any business due to the risk of losing customers as well as lawsuits and fines from regulatory authorities.

However, the cost of implementing cybersecurity technologies can be prohibitive for SMEs operating under tight financial constraints. This study is aimed at identifying the external and internal factors affecting SMEs using cybersecurity technologies. To find relevant articles, a systematic literature review was conducted using Google Scholar, databases such as EBSCO, ProQuest and EBSCO and databases such as EBSCO. Key terms like cybersecurity, data breaches, threat modeling, risk assessment, TOE framework, and organizational performance were used in the search for studies.

This study suggests that technological attributes and perceived value are the most important drivers of the adoption of cybersecurity technology in SMEs. Additionally, IT modularity, observability, and trialability are all positively associated with the adoption of cybersecurity technologies in SMEs.
